The Prostate Cancer Score in 18070, Palm, Pennsylvania is 80 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

96.61 percent of the population in 18070 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 21.19 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 2.54 percent of the residents in 18070 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.75 members with about 2.21 cars available per household.

An estimate of 98.16 percent of the residents in 18070 has some form of health insurance. 45.09 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 66.87 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 18070 would have to travel an average of 9.57 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Lehigh Valley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 18070, Palm, Pennsylvania.

As of , an estimate of 326 residents live in 18070 with a median age of 49.0 years. 19.02 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 42.33 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 35.64 percent of the residents in 18070 is currently married, and 12.36 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 18070 is $8,811.42.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 18070 is approximately $1,286. The median household spends about 14.59 percent of their income on housing.
